Score Big with These Game - Day Delights

Score Big with These Game - Day Delights

Get ready for the most anticipated gridiron showdown of the year! As the excitement builds up for the biggest football game, there's nothing quite like gathering with fellow fans, cheering on your team, and indulging in some mouth - watering snacks. In this article, we'll explore a variety of game - day recipes that are sure to be a hit among your friends and family.

Let's start with the savory side. Pretzel bites are a classic choice that never fails to please. These bite - sized treats are easy to make and can be customized with different dipping sauces. To make pretzel bites, you'll need some basic ingredients like flour, yeast, salt, and water. First, mix the dry ingredients in a large bowl. Then, gradually add the water and knead the dough until it's smooth and elastic. Let the dough rise for about an hour in a warm place. Once the dough has doubled in size, punch it down and divide it into small pieces. Roll each piece into a bite - sized ball and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ush the pretzel bites with a beaten egg and sprinkle with coarse salt. Bake in a preheated oven at 425°F for about 10 - 12 minutes, or until they turn golden brown. Serve them with your favorite dipping sauce, such as mustard, cheese sauce, or ranch dressing.

Another crowd - pleaser is jalapeño poppers. These spicy and cheesy snacks are a perfect combination of heat and creaminess. To make jalapeño poppers, start by cutting fresh jalapeño peppers in half lengthwise and removing the seeds and membranes. In a bowl, mix together cream cheese, shredded cheddar cheese, and a little bit of garlic powder and salt. Stuff the jalapeño halves with the cheese mixture and place them on a baking sheet. You can either bake them in the oven at 375°F for about 20 - 25 minutes, or fry them in hot oil until they're crispy on the outside. Top them with some chopped bacon or green onions for an extra flavor boost.

Chicken wings are a staple at any football game. There are countless ways to prepare chicken wings, but one of the most popular methods is to bake them. Preheat your oven to 425°F. Wash the chicken wings and pat them dry with a paper towel. Place the wings on a baking sheet lined with foil and drizzle them with olive oil. Sprinkle with your favorite seasonings, such as sal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ika. Bake the wings for about 40 - 45 minutes, flipping them halfway through, until they're crispy and cooked through. You can serve the wings with a variety of sauces, like buffalo sauce, barbecue sauce, or honey mustard sauce.

Pizza cups are a fun and creative way to enjoy pizza on game day. To make pizza cups, you'll need some pizza dough, pizza sauce, shredded mozzarella cheese, and your favorite pizza toppings, such as pepperoni, mushrooms, or onions. Roll out the pizza dough and cut it into small circles. Press the circles into a muffin tin to form cups. Spoon some pizza sauce into each cup, followed by a layer of shredded cheese and your chosen toppings. Bake in a preheated oven at 400°F for about 12 - 15 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the cheese is melted and bubbly.

But game - day snacks aren't all about savory flavors. We also have some delicious sweet treats to satisfy your sweet tooth. Sporty brownies are a great option. You can make them in the shape of footballs or other sports - related shapes. To make brownies, start by preheating your oven to 350°F. In a large bowl, melt some butter and mix it with sugar, eggs, and vanilla extract. Add in some cocoa powder, flour, and a pinch of salt. Stir until the batter is smooth. Pour the batter into a baking pan and bake for about 25 - 30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out with a few moist crumbs. Let the brownies cool before cutting them into your desired shapes.

Cookie dough pops are another fun and tasty sweet snack. You can make cookie dough using your favorite cookie recipe, but omit the eggs to make it safe to eat raw. Roll the cookie dough into small balls and insert a popsicle stick into each ball. Dip the cookie dough pops in melted chocolate and sprinkle with colorful sprinkles. Place them in the freezer for a few minutes to let the chocolate harden. These cookie dough pops are not only delicious but also look great and are perfect for sharing with your fellow fans.
